Fundamentals of Search engine marketing-Friendly Internet site Architecture

If a website is developed about an architecture that observes basic Search engine marketing principles, it is more likely to rank well for its chosen keywords and phrases. This is partly due to the ease with which search engine spiders can carry out their job even though going to the website. Spiders have two principal responsibilities: fetch and parse pages for inclusion in their database. The architecture of a website plays a crucial function in the spiders' potential to carry out these functions. As a outcome, it has an huge influence on the good results of the Search engine marketing services deployed to boost the site's rankings.

In order for pages to rank well in the search engines, spiders should first be in a position to locate and access them. There are a number of methods to approach this and each and every must be integrated into your site's architecture. Smaller websites can stick to a flat structure with their pages built directly off the root. Larger websites with hundreds of pages must use keyword wealthy categories to group equivalent content material in dynamically generated folders. Extended ago, search engine algorithms considered pages that had been directly off the root to be more beneficial than category pages. That is not the case right now other aspects have a far greater ranking influence.

Internal linking is also crucial. This can include in-content material links, footer links, and breadcrumbs that instantly inform the user where they are within the site's architecture. These links let spiders to effortlessly fetch and parse pages for indexing, both prerequisites for an effective Search engine marketing campaign. Usability and Findability: Crucial Elements Of Search engine marketing Internet site Architecture

As crucial as spider crawlability is, so as well, is a site's usability and the ease with which customers locate details. Usability and findability are terms that are typically used inaccurately when describing the details structure of a website. At a basic level, both terms refer to a person's potential to use a website intuitively. This can include reading articles, watching videos, looking a database, and equivalent activities.

There are two reasons why usability and findability play a function in supporting the Search engine marketing services that are used to boost search engine rankings. 1st, spiders model user behavior. The less complicated it is for customers to navigate a website, the less complicated it is for spiders to do the identical. Second, intuitive usability encourages visitors to invest more time on a website. Google uses the duration of a check out as 1 of numerous algorithmic parameters for ranking purposes.

How an Search engine marketing Audit Uncovers Ranking Opportunities

An Search engine marketing audit investigates the aspects that are helping and hampering your site's potential to rank competitively in the search engines. It begins with an examination of your site's titles, descriptions, meta tags, and internal linking structure. It analyzes your site's details architecture as well as the underlying code, url structure, navigational elements, geographic location, server response codes and content material management system. An Search engine marketing audit will assess the competition within your market for your chosen keywords and phrases to figure out the inbound link profile and authority necessary to control the leading positions.

The purpose of an Search engine marketing audit is multifold. It identifies opportunities to accomplish larger rankings and exposure. It also isolates internal aspects that are causing your site's rankings to suffer. It uncovers external influences that can either help or damage your site's potential to rank. Then, it prioritizes a set of actions based upon the most substantial aspects identified.
